Caracciolo Parra Olmedo Municipality

The Caracciolo Parra Olmedo Municipality is one of the 23 municipalities (municipios) that makes up the Venezuelan state of Mérida and, according to a 2007 population estimate by the National Institute of Statistics of Venezuela, the municipality has a population of 28,055. The town of Tucaní is the shire town of the Caracciolo Parra Olmedo Municipality.

Demographics

The Caracciolo Parra Olmedo Municipality, according to a 2007 population estimate by the National Institute of Statistics of Venezuela, has a population of 28,055 (up from 23,220 in 2000). This amounts to 3.3% of the state's population. The municipality's population density is 40.7 inhabitants per square kilometre (105/sq mi).

Government

The mayor of the Caracciolo Parra Olmedo Municipality is Yaritza Giorgina Romero de Camacho, re-elected on October 31, 2004, with 50% of the vote. The municipality is divided into two parishes; Capital Caracciolo Parra Olmedo and Florencio Ramírez.
